Модераторы: mihanik

Поиск:

Ответ в темуСоздание новой темы Создание опроса
> Перевод *.xls в *.doc 
V
    Опции темы
observer7
Дата 9.8.2007, 07:04 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 17
Регистрация: 6.8.2007

Репутация: нет
Всего: нет



Здравствуйте! Как можно решить такую проблему. Я работаю с ТурбоБухгалтером, для импорта в него необходимы файлы с расширением .doc. У меня же Все данные идут в .xls. Так вот, нужно автоматом перевести данные из .xls -> .doc . Можли это сделать  с помощью каких либо средств?
Заранее благодарен. Спасибо.  
PM MAIL   Вверх
Akina
Дата 9.8.2007, 09:06 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Советчик
****


Профиль
Группа: Модератор
Сообщений: 20581
Регистрация: 8.4.2004
Где: Зеленоград

Репутация: 26
Всего: 454



Через буфер обмена таблица Excel прекрасно вставляется в таблицу Word.
Запрограммировать это элементарно (проделать руками, включив макро-рекордер на запись, после чего подкорректировать текст).


--------------------
 О(б)суждение моих действий - в соответствующей теме, пожалуйста. Или в РМ. И высшая инстанция - Администрация форума.

PM MAIL WWW ICQ Jabber   Вверх
mihanik
Дата 9.8.2007, 09:08 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


-=Белый Медведь=-
****


Профиль
Группа: Комодератор
Сообщений: 4054
Регистрация: 24.4.2006
Где: г. Тверь

Репутация: 9
Всего: 109



Согласен с Akina.



--------------------
Программистами не рождаются, - это родовая травма...
user posted imageuser posted image
PM MAIL WWW ICQ   Вверх
observer7
Дата 9.8.2007, 10:09 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 17
Регистрация: 6.8.2007

Репутация: нет
Всего: нет



Извиняюсь за невежество, а где найти макро-рекордер?? 
PM MAIL   Вверх
bilya
Дата 9.8.2007, 10:18 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Шустрый
*


Профиль
Группа: Участник
Сообщений: 112
Регистрация: 3.1.2007

Репутация: 1
Всего: 1



Сервис - Макрос - Начать запись
И делаем те операции, которые необходимо выполнить  smile 
PM MAIL   Вверх
observer7
Дата 9.8.2007, 11:48 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 17
Регистрация: 6.8.2007

Репутация: нет
Всего: нет



Спасибо большое всем! Правда я не много не понял. Вот мы включаем макрос, выделяем таблицу екселя, копируем ее, потом переходим в ворд(но макрос то уже этого не записывает), или можно как то отправить из буфера в ворд прямо из екселя, не переходя в ворд???
PM MAIL   Вверх
bilya
Дата 9.8.2007, 12:18 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Шустрый
*


Профиль
Группа: Участник
Сообщений: 112
Регистрация: 3.1.2007

Репутация: 1
Всего: 1



Небольшое уточнение (чтобы не делать ненужное) - у вас в каком виде ваш ТурбоБухгалтер принимает данные? Точно в табличном? Зачастую подобные программы принимают/выдают табличные данные с  | такими | разделителями |   или вообще с пробелами в их качестве  smile 
PM MAIL   Вверх
observer7
Дата 9.8.2007, 15:48 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 17
Регистрация: 6.8.2007

Репутация: нет
Всего: нет



Я еще и ошибся, надо в формат *.DBF....тотже алгоритм поможет или нет уже?  
PM MAIL   Вверх
bilya
Дата 9.8.2007, 23:59 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Шустрый
*


Профиль
Группа: Участник
Сообщений: 112
Регистрация: 3.1.2007

Репутация: 1
Всего: 1



*.DBF - это базы данных, я так понимаю здесь можно будет делать через импорт внешних данных Access
PM MAIL   Вверх
mihanik
Дата 10.8.2007, 06:51 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


-=Белый Медведь=-
****


Профиль
Группа: Комодератор
Сообщений: 4054
Регистрация: 24.4.2006
Где: г. Тверь

Репутация: 9
Всего: 109



observer7!

Что-то вы довольно нечётко формулируете техническое задание...  smile 

Давайте попробуем начать с начала. По плану.

1. Что имеем? (какие файлы, сколько, где лежат, формат данных внутри файлов) Желательно с примером/рисунком.
2. Что надо получить? (какие файлы, сколько, где лежат, формат данных внутри файлов) Желательно с примером/рисунком.
3. Какие у вас идеи? Что уже пытались делать?




--------------------
Программистами не рождаются, - это родовая травма...
user posted imageuser posted image
PM MAIL WWW ICQ   Вверх
observer7
Дата 10.8.2007, 07:15 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 17
Регистрация: 6.8.2007

Репутация: нет
Всего: нет



Сегодня все уточню и к обеду представлю всю необходимую информацию! Формулировка безспорно не корректна!
PM MAIL   Вверх
Akina
Дата 10.8.2007, 11:22 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Советчик
****


Профиль
Группа: Модератор
Сообщений: 20581
Регистрация: 8.4.2004
Где: Зеленоград

Репутация: 26
Всего: 454



bilya, Excel умеет в DBF...


--------------------
 О(б)суждение моих действий - в соответствующей теме, пожалуйста. Или в РМ. И высшая инстанция - Администрация форума.

PM MAIL WWW ICQ Jabber   Вверх
bilya
Дата 10.8.2007, 13:54 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Шустрый
*


Профиль
Группа: Участник
Сообщений: 112
Регистрация: 3.1.2007

Репутация: 1
Всего: 1



Akina, действительно... Тогда все проще!
PM MAIL   Вверх
likhobory
Дата 12.8.2007, 23:07 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 466
Регистрация: 17.5.2005
Где: Москва

Репутация: 10
Всего: 20



Цитата(Akina @  9.8.2007,  10:06 Найти цитируемый пост)
Запрограммировать это элементарно

в качестве еще одного возможного варианта решения можем использовать word-функцию PasteExcelTable 


--------------------
PM MAIL   Вверх
observer7
Дата 13.8.2007, 07:20 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Новичок



Профиль
Группа: Участник
Сообщений: 17
Регистрация: 6.8.2007

Репутация: нет
Всего: нет



Еще раз попытаюсь обьяснить ситуациюsmile

В мою задачу входит связать 2 программных комплекса, существующий на сегодняшний день(ТурбоБухгалтер-что-то вроде 1с) и новое ПО. Вот что отвечают разработчик нового ПО, на мой вопрос о формате выходных данных их продукта  
"Данные из нашего ПО можно импортировать в Excel (встроенная функция) или в
Access (дополнительный модуль "Мастер отчетов", который позволяет
самостоятельно связывать таблицы БД и строить необходимые отчеты"
Теперь этот файл нужно загнать в Турбо Бухгалтер, причем не однократно, а регулярно. Воспринимает она текстовые файлы и формат *.dbf. Лучше использовать второе, т.к. с первым возможно возникновение новых проблемм.  
Раз ексел умеет в *.dbf , то имхо надо сделать автоматическое преобразование .xls->.dbf , а вот как это сделать  я не знаю. 

2 bilya, Акина Только чуточку поподробнейsmile
2 mihanik извиняюсь за нарушение тематики форума, сам не думал что так закрутитсяsmile
PM MAIL   Вверх
Ответ в темуСоздание новой темы Создание опроса
Правила форума "Программирование, связанное с MS Office"
mihanik staruha

Запрещается!

1. Публиковать ссылки на вскрытые компоненты

2. Обсуждать взлом компонентов и делиться вскрытыми компонентами



  • Несанкционированная реклама на форуме запрещена
  • Пожалуйста, давайте своим темам осмысленный, информативный заголовок. Вопль "Помогите!" таковым не является.
  • Чем полнее и яснее Вы изложите проблему, тем быстрее мы её решим.
  • Оставляйте свои записи в "Книге отзывов о работе администрации"
  • А вот тут лежит FAQ нашего подраздела


Если Вам понравилась атмосфера форума, заходите к нам чаще!
С уважением mihanik и staruha.

 
1 Пользователей читают эту тему (1 Гостей и 0 Скрытых Пользователей)
0 Пользователей:
« Предыдущая тема | Программирование, связанное с MS Office | Следующая тема »


 




[ Время генерации скрипта: 0.0817 ]   [ Использовано запросов: 21 ]   [ GZIP включён ]


Реклама на сайте     Информационное спонсорство

 
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ности     Powered by Invision Power Board(R) 1.3 © 2003  IPS, Inc.